私は、次のコードを追加:私は何も表示されないアーカイブのページでいる時、フロントエンドではタクソノミーの用語に高度なカスタムフィールドをどのように表示しますか?私のアーカイブページで
<p><?php the_field('embed', $term); ?></p>
<p><?php the_field('download_output', $term); ?></p>
を。 WP-Adminタクソページを見ると、フィールドに値があります。ここ
私は、次のコードを追加:私は何も表示されないアーカイブのページでいる時、フロントエンドではタクソノミーの用語に高度なカスタムフィールドをどのように表示しますか?私のアーカイブページで
<p><?php the_field('embed', $term); ?></p>
<p><?php the_field('download_output', $term); ?></p>
を。 WP-Adminタクソページを見ると、フィールドに値があります。ここ
はACFの用語のドキュメントである:https://www.advancedcustomfields.com/resources/get-values-from-a-taxonomy-term/
という用語は、この形式でなければなりません:{$ TERM->分類} _ {$ TERM-> term_id}ここ
は実施例であり、Here
ACFあなたが のための完全なドキュメントを見つけることができます分類用語も<?php
$taxonomy = get_query_var('taxonomy');
$termId = get_queried_object()->term_id;
the_field('Your_field_name', $taxonomy . '_' . $termId);
から値を取得10
、あなたはそれを印刷する変数で、あなたの価値を保存したい場合は、get_fieldを使用することができ、例えば:$data = get_field('Your_field_name', $taxonomy . '_' . $termId);
は、しかし、それは最初のポストのためのカスタムフィールドを示し、あなたは私がコードを追加し
たい場所$データをエコー私のアーカイブページに。タクソノミ用語にのみ結びついているようには見えません。私のアーカイブページはタクソノミとカテゴリーのページです。 –
'code' <?php $ taxonomy = get_query_var( 'taxonomy'); $ termId = get_queried_object() - > term_id; the_field( 'embed'、$ taxonomy。 '_'。$ termId); 012_http://www.windowsfiles.jp/fairu/index.html The_field( 'download_output'、$ taxonomy。 '_'。$ termId); ; echo get_field( 'embed'、$ term); echo get_field( 'download_output'、$ term); ?> 'code' –
@mariomillionsは、フィールド値を取得中に$ taxonomyと$ termIdの間に(**アンダースコア_ **)を追加します –